So I'm pretty pumped right now. I've been following this story for a while now. The original Shaftmasters driveshafts for the 3.7L originally had some issues but those have since been resolved. You can read up about the changes here: Shaftmasters 3.7L Mustang Driveshaft Issues Resolved | A 3.7L V6 Mustang Owner Resource for Modifications and Repairs
Needless to say, the Shaftmasters DS is only $590 and is much cheaper than the Axle Exchange shaft. BMR is now offering a safety loop for our cars now as well. Not sure if there's any folks on here with 2011-2012 V6s but if there is, just wanted to make you guys aware that there's another option out there again!
